MOT reliability
Honda Ww125 ex2-h
4 vehicles · 28 completed MOT tests analysed
89%
MOT pass rate
Based on 4 Honda Ww125 ex2-h vehicles and 28 completed MOT tests, the Honda Ww125 ex2-h has an overall 89% pass rate, with an average recorded mileage of 22,354 miles.

Most common Honda Ww125 ex2-h MOT faults
These are the faults and advisories recorded most often across Honda Ww125 ex2-h MOT tests:
- Steering headbearing slightly stiff or notchy (2.2.2 (f) (i)) (4 times)
- Nearside Rear Brake lever is bent but brake can still be readily applied (1.1.2 (d)) (1 times)
- Offside Front Brake lever is bent but brake can still be readily applied (1.1.2 (d)) (1 times)
- Front Brake indicates slight fluctuation of brake effort (1.2.1 (e)) (1 times)
- Front Brake lever is bent but brake can still be readily applied (1.1.2 (d)) (1 times)
- Front Brake indicates slight fluctuation of brake effort 20% front brake fluctuation (1.2.1 (e)) (1 times)
- Rear Tyre worn close to the legal limit (5.2.3 (e)) (1 times)
- Steering headbearing excessively stiff or notchy (2.2.2 (f) (i)) (1 times)
- Front Brake pad(s) less than 1.0 mm thick (1.1.13 (a)) (1 times)
- Front T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m (5.2.3 (e)) (1 times)
- Rear Stop lamp remains on when the brakes are released (4.3.2 (a) (iii)) (1 times)
